April 13, 2012 PA · Coal laborer, blacksmith, bull gang, parts runner, roustabout, pick-up man, pitman HANDLING OF MATERIALS
Silverbrook Anthracite Inc · Struck by... (Not Elsewhere Classified)

EE was attempting to loosen a binder holding a piece of equipment on a lowboy trailer. Binder unexpectedly popped open & he was hit in the forehead with the handle, while wearing his hard hat. Called 911 & taken to ER. Treated & released.

November 26, 2011 PA · Coal laborer, blacksmith, bull gang, parts runner, roustabout, pick-up man, pitman POWERED HAULAGE
Silverbrook Anthracite Inc · Caught in, under or between running or meshing objects

EE said there was a piece of coal in the belt tailpiece. Stuck his hand into the moving belt and got pulled in. His arm got wrapped around the end pulley on the conveyor belt.

March 24, 2011 PA · Coal warehouseman, bagger, palletizer/stacker, store keeper, packager, fabricator, cleaning plant operator SLIP OR FALL OF PERSON
Silverbrook Anthracite Inc · Fall from ladders

EE was climbing a wooden ladder and slipped when the 3rd rung from the bottom broke. EE had a brush burn. Notified investigator 3 hrs. later. EE went to the hospital the next day. EE RTW full time 3/28/11.
